Zinc Oral Drops Market Outlook

The global Zinc Oral Drops market is projected to reach USD 1.5 billion by the year 2035,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 8.5% during the forecast period from 2025 to 2035. This growth is driven by the increasing awareness about the benefits of zinc supplementation for various health issues, particularly among children and the elderly, as well as the rising incidence of zinc deficiency worldwide. Moreover, the growing trend for self-medication and the rising number of individuals opting for dietary supplements to enhance their immunity are also propelling the market forward. The expansion of e-commerce platforms has made these products more accessible to a broader audience, further stimulating market growth. Additionally, the ongoing research and development in the formulation of zinc drops, including enhanced bioavailability and better taste, are contributing to the market's expansion.

Digestive Health:

The digestive health application of zinc oral drops has gained traction due to the mineral's role in maintaining the integrity of the gastrointestinal tract and its involvement in various digestive processes. Zinc is crucial for digestive enzyme function and contributes to gut health by supporting the structure of the gut lining. The increasing prevalence of digestive disorders such as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) and in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) has encouraged consumers to seek effective solutions, including zinc supplementation. As awareness of the gut-brain connection grows, more individuals are considering digestive health products, which is positively impacting the zinc oral drops market.

Wound Healing:

Zinc is traditionally recognized for its role in wound healing, and this application is particularly relevant in both clinical and home settings. The mineral is involved in collagen synthesis and cellular repair processes, making it essential for recovery from injury and surgery. The rising number of surgical procedures and the increased emphasis on post-operative care have heightened the demand for products that support wound healing. Zinc oral drops are increasingly being used alongside topical applications, as they provide systemic support for recovery. This segment is expected to grow, driven by the expanding knowledge of zinc’s beneficial properties in promoting skin and tissue health.

Cold Relief:

The cold relief application of zinc oral drops is a well-established area, as the mineral has been shown to reduce the duration and severity of cold symptoms. Many consumers rely on zinc supplements at the onset of a cold, making this application highly sought after. The growing trend towards natural remedies for common ailments has positioned zinc as a favorable option for cold relief, as it is often perceived as a safer alternative to pharmaceutical products. The rise of self-medication, especially during cold and flu seasons, is leading to increased sales of zinc oral drops for this purpose. As more studies continue to support zinc's efficacy in alleviating cold symptoms, this segment is likely to flourish.

By Ingredient Type

Zinc Gluconate:

Zinc gluconate is one of the most widely used forms of zinc in oral drops, known for its high bioavailability and gentle effect on the stomach. This form is often favored by manufacturers for its effectiveness in delivering zinc to the body while minimizing gastrointestinal discomfort. Zinc gluconate is commonly used in immune support applications and is often found in products aimed at relief from cold and flu symptoms. Its palatable nature makes it popular among children, making it a staple in pediatric formulations. The demand for zinc gluconate is expected to grow as consumers seek effective and gentle supplementation options.

Zinc Acetate:

Zinc acetate is another prevalent ingredient in zinc oral drops, recognized for its fast-acting properties and high absorption rates. This form of zinc has been the subject of numerous studies supporting its efficacy in reducing cold symptoms. Due to its rapid action, zinc acetate is often recommended for acute care situations, making it a preferred choice for products marketed for cold relief. As the scientific backing for zinc acetate continues to grow, it is anticipated that this ingredient will see increased demand in the market, particularly among consumers actively seeking solutions for respiratory health.

Zinc Sulfate:

Zinc sulfate is commonly used in dietary supplements and is known for its affordability and effectiveness. This form is often included in general health and wellness products, as well as in formulations targeting immune health. Although it may not be as easily absorbed as other forms like zinc gluconate or zinc acetate, its widespread availability and cost-effectiveness make it a popular choice among consumers. The growing trend of preventive healthcare is expected to drive demand for zinc sulfate as more individuals seek affordable supplementation options.

Zinc Citrate:

Zinc citrate is becoming increasingly popular due to its high bioavailability and pleasant taste, making it an attractive option for zinc oral drops. This form is often marketed towards consumers who prioritize taste alongside efficacy, as it tends to have a milder flavor compared to other zinc compounds. Zinc citrate is versatile and can be utilized in various applications, including immune support, digestive health, and skin health. As more consumers focus on the overall experience of supplementation, the demand for zinc citrate is expected to rise significantly.

Zinc Picolinate:

Zinc picolinate is recognized for its superior absorption compared to other forms of zinc, making it a preferred choice for those seeking maximum efficacy. This form is often marketed for its potential benefits in supporting overall health, immune function, and metabolic processes. Although it may be priced slightly higher than other forms, the growing consumer awareness of the importance of bioavailability is likely to drive demand for zinc picolinate. The trend towards personalized nutrition is also expected to boost interest in high-absorption forms of zinc like zinc picolinate in the coming years.

By Region

The North American region is anticipated to dominate the Zinc Oral Drops market, driven by a strong emphasis on health and wellness among consumers. The rising prevalence of zinc deficiency, coupled with increased awareness of its health benefits, is fueling the demand for zinc supplements in this region. The market size in North America is projected to account for approximately 40% of the global market share by 2035, with a CAGR of around 8.0% during the forecast period. The presence of numerous key players and advanced healthcare infrastructure in the U.S. and Canada further supports growth in this segment.

In Europe, the Zinc Oral Drops market is expected to witness substantial growth due to the rising consumer focus on preventive healthcare and natural remedies. The market is projected to capture around 30% of the global market share by 2035, with a CAGR of 9.0% throughout the forecast period. Countries such as Germany, France, and the UK are leading the market, backed by supportive regulatory frameworks and an increasing number of health-conscious consumers. The growing trend towards clean-label products and natural health solutions is driving the demand for zinc oral drops across Europe.
